                I have my Mustang race car and Vintage Trailer insured through Bill Horton...



                Nice guy to deal with and he came highly recommended from other racers. I am insured everywhere (pits, staging lanes, in the trailer to and from, plus tools & spare parts etc.) but not on the track. It's agreed value, not cheap but I thought reasonably priced. Worth a look....
